How we’re funded

We raise our funds through capital left in trust by the Talbot sisters in 1885, as well as land and property connected to our historic estate.

Our grant-giving capital funding is made possible through a legacy left by our founders, Georgina and Mary Anne Talbot.

Investments and Income

The Trust derives its income from land and property connected to our historic estate, as well as capital raised through an endowment investment fund. We are fortunate to be able to fund all of our charitable giving through this means.

Land assets

Carefully considered development proposals on our land assets intend to provide further funding to enhance grant-giving. The Talbot Quarter, as identified in the Poole Local Plan (2018) is a scheme to create a new hospital and Innovation Park at land to the south of Talbot Campus, home to Bournemouth University and Arts University Bournemouth.

The plans aim to enhance healthcare provision in the local area, while also providing a start-up and grow-on space for technological innovation and emerging creative industries. You can read more about the proposals here.
